The Significance of the 98% RTP
In the competitive world of online gaming, Return to Player (RTP) is a critical metric. The chicken road game boasts an impressive RTP of 98%, which is significantly higher than many other games in its category. This means that, on average, the game returns 98% of all wagers to players over the long term. Higher RTP values are attractive to players because they suggest a greater chance of winning.
However, it’s important to understand that RTP is a theoretical average calculated over millions of spins or plays. Individual results can vary significantly. A high RTP does not guarantee that every player will win, but it does indicate a fairer and more generous game compared to those with lower RTPs. A 98% RTP positions the game with competitive rates against others in the casino world.
- RTP Explained: A measure of how much of wagered money a game returns to players over time.
- Higher RTP = Better Odds: Generally, a higher RTP indicates a greater possibility of long-term winnings.
- Theoretical Average: RTP is calculated over millions of plays; individual results will vary.
